I have four extract kits from Midwest. A hex nut, Oatmeal stout, Bavarian wheat and liberty cream. I also have a can of cherry for Oregon and some oak chips sitting in Makers Mark. Any ideas of what to mix with what kit
 
I think the cherries would go pretty well with the Bavarian wheat and the oak chips with the liberty cream...Just my 2 cents worth...
 
You could add the cherries to the stout (they would go well in the wheat also). Honestly I would not add the oak chips to the cream - I think it might be too much punch for such a light beer. They seem much better suited for the brown ale (hex nut)
